Shut Off Valve Replacement in Denver, CO
Shut off valve replacement services involve removing and installing new shut off valves that control the flow of water or gas within a property’s plumbing or gas lines. These services are often requested during plumbing upgrades, repairs, or emergency situations where existing valves are faulty, leaking, or no longer functioning properly. Property owners typically want to understand the types of valves available, the process of replacing them, and how the new valves will improve safety and functionality within their homes or commercial spaces.
Before requesting a shut off valve replacement, property owners should consider the location of the existing valves, whether they are easily accessible, and if any additional plumbing work might be required. It’s also helpful to know the age and condition of current valves, as older or damaged valves can pose risks of leaks or failure. Clear understanding of the scope of the project, including any necessary permits or inspections, can help ensure the replacement is completed smoothly and effectively.

Shut Off Valve Replacement Questions
What is a shut off valve replacement? It involves removing an old or malfunctioning shut off valve and installing a new one to control water flow to fixtures or appliances.
When should a shut off valve be replaced? Replacement is recommended if the valve leaks, is difficult to turn, or shows signs of corrosion or damage.
Does replacing a shut off valve require plumbing modifications? Usually, it involves disconnecting the existing valve and installing a compatible replacement, with minimal modifications needed.
Are different types of shut off valves available? Yes, common types include ball valves, gate valves, and globe valves, chosen based on the specific application and property needs.
